VUJOVIC: UAE loan meant for budget deficit and reducing indebtedness expenses
– In the past five or six years, we have been incurring debt under less favorable conditions and now we have reduced the risks. The domestic interest rate has been brought down from nine to four percent and is realized in the market a the rate of 3% – Vujovic said to the press at the Serbian Economic Summit in Belgrade.
He pointed out that the ADFD loan is more favorable than the loans Serbia might get in the western market.
– The new loan will be used to finance either receivables due from the existing dollar loans or just to pay the repay the interest or some combination of an early loan repayment and repayment of the interest and the principal amount – Vujovic explained.
The Government of Serbia intends to take out a loan of around USD 1 billion, with an annual interest rate of 2.25%.
The maturity date is 10 years, including a grace period of 5 years, whereas the repayment period is five years.
The draft law on confirming the loan agreement is on the agenda of the session of the Assembly to be held on October 25.
The loan agreement signed on October 4, 2016, envisions the withdrawal in five installments of around USD 200 million, with intervals of at least six months.
